Line 6 POD X3 Live: Examining More Expression Pedal Features
May 02, 2008
The two LED lights next to the expression pedal are misleadingly marked "Wah" and "Volume." As Bill Holland proves in this video, the pedal can do much more. While Bill Holland tweaks parameters and controls the pedal, J. Irving-Giles tries to keep up with changing delay times and reverb patches off-screen.
One thing of note, when the pedal is set to control delay time, you can get some really warped stretching effects by stomping on the pedal while you've got notes ringing out.

For those in search of greater tonal possibilities, the Line 6 POD X3 Live gives you more power than ever before to create entirely new sounds. Split your guitar signal and play it through two guitar amp and effect signal chains at once. Use the built-in expression pedal to smoothly change the blend between the two tones, or use it for wah or volume. Add bass or vocals using the bass amp and high-end mic preamp models now included in POD X3 Live. You can even plug in two instruments at once, each with its own independent tone processing.
POD X3 Live pedal includes all of the inputs and outputs you need to practice, perform and record. Use the 1/4" instrument input for guitar or bass and the XLR microphone input for vocals and more. During practice, use the stereo headphones output to keep the noise down. For performances, plug in front of your amp or directly into the P.A. Use the stereo effect loop to add in your favorite stompboxes and other effects as well. When you connect a Line 6 Variax® guitar via the Variax input on your POD X3 Live, you can instantly recall POD X3 Live's amp, cab, and effect model settings matched with the perfect electric or acoustic guitar model all by stepping on a single footswitch. When you're ready to record, use the stereo balanced line outputs or digital S/PDIF output for traditional recording. Or use the USB 2.0 connection for pro-level multi-channel computer recording.
